WebDeath and mourning. Death is a significant time in Buddhist culture. The dead person’s soul is believed to move on to a new existence in the cycle of samsara. At the point of death, a person’s karmic status (how much positive and negative karma they have accumulated) determines how they will be reborn. For the mourners, death is a powerful ... WebThe Sangha. Sangha, meaning ‘company’ or ‘community’, refers to the monastic communities of monks and nuns across the Buddhist world. The Sangha has kept Buddhist texts safe over the centuries and has interpreted and taught Buddhist philosophy. One of Ashoka’s first artistic programs was to erect the pillars that are now scattered throughout what was the Mauryan empire. The pillars vary from 40 to 50 feet in height. They are cut from two different types of stone—one for the shaft and another for the capital. The shaft was almost always cut from a single piece of stone. gas pattern on xray
